• 22 ноября 2018, четверг
  • Москва, улица Профсоюзная, дом 78

Семинар SDK процессора BE-T1000 (Байкал-Т1): описание и возможности по расширению функционала

Регистрация на событие закрыта

Извините, регистрация закрыта. Возможно, на событие уже зарегистрировалось слишком много человек, либо истек срок регистрации. Подробности Вы можете узнать у организаторов события.

Другие события организатора

АО "Байкал Электроникс"
1953 дня назад
22 ноября 2018 c 10:00 до 13:00
Москва
улица Профсоюзная, дом 78

Семинар для разработчиков ПО, на котором будет рассмотрен комплект средств разработки ПО (SDK, (Software Development Kit) процессора BE-T1000 (Байкал-Т1) и возможности по расширению функционала этого комплекта. Cодержание семинара таково: 1. Краткая справка о SDK (состав, назначение компонент). 2. Пример обычного использования (для плат семейства BFK*). 3. Точки входа для добавления нового функционала (ядро, uboot, скрипты сборки образа, и т.д.). 4. Примеры добавления новых (драйверов, модулей, аппаратуры). 5. Общий принцип добавления новых платформ в SDK или с использованием SDK. 6. Примеры концептов на платформе BE-T1000. Продолжительность семинара порядка 2 часов, предусмотрен кофе-брейк.

Семинар для разработчиков ПО, на котором будет рассмотрен комплект средств разработки ПО (SDK, (Software Development Kit) процессора BE-T1000 (Байкал-Т1) и возможности по расширению функционала этого комплекта. 

Cодержание семинара:

1. Краткая справка о SDK (состав, назначение компонент).
1.1 Что такое SDK и какие задачи решает.
1.2 Структура директорий (основное).
1.3 Что за компоненты (в директориях), для чего они нужны.
2. Пример обычного использования (для плат семейства BFK*).
2.1 Установка SDK.
2.2 Сборка образа для платы BFK* без дополнительных правок.
2.3 Прошивка образа на плату.
2.4 Внесение изменений (пример).
3. Точки входа для добавления нового функционала (ядро, uboot, скрипты сборки образа, и т.д.).
3.1 Куда можно и имеет смысл добавлять новый функционал.
3.2 Описание bootrom и внесение правок.
3.3 Uboot, добавление нового (что, куда, зачем?).
3.4 Linux kernel, добавление нового (что, куда, зачем?).
3.5 Модификация скриптов сборки (для чего может понадобиться, что имеет смысл изменять).
3.6 Rootfs (образ встроенной ОС BEL "Baikal Embedded Linux").
3.7 Ограничения на возможности расширения rootfs.
4. Примеры добавления новых (драйверов, модулей, аппаратуры).
5. Общий принцип добавления новых платформ в SDK или с использованием SDK.
5.1 Создание нового устройства на основе BFK.
5.2 Какие изменения и куда понадобится внести.
5.3 Пример (модификация BFK1.6 -> BFK3.x).
6. Примеры концептов на платформе BE-T1000.

Продолжительность семинара порядка 2 часов, предусмотрен кофе-брейк.

Полезные ссылки:

Новая версия SDK, применяемого для систем на базе процессоров BE-T1000 и отладочных плат серии BFK, доступна для скачивания по этой ссылке.

Попробовать работу с отладочной платой БФК 3.1 можно через дистанционный доступ к Лаборатории электроники "Байкал" - baik.al 

Купить отладочную плату БФК 3.1 или процессор BE-T1000 можно в сети магазинов "Чип и Дип".

Внимание: на семинаре не будут освещаться особенности

  • языков программирования C и C++
  • скриптовых языков (UNIX shell, bash)
  • программирования для ядра Linux
  • программирования для загрузчика Uboot
  • строения файловых систем для ОС Linux
  • программирования для платформ, отличных от платформы для ПК (кросс-компиляция)
  • строения процессоров и функциональных блоков процессора
  • работы с операционными системами семейства Linux в целом

У посетителей семинара предполагается наличие соответствующих знаний и хотя бы небольшого практического опыта работы со всеми перечисленными инструментами.

Семинар проводится в центре развития бизнес-коммуникаций НИИ Автоматической Аппаратуры. 

Как добраться: станция метро «Калужская», последний вагон из центра, через турникеты направо, далее направо по лестнице. После выхода из метро, необходимо пройти 100 метров прямо. Вход в ЦРБК расположен в 15 метрах левее от центрального входа АО «НИИАА».

На автомобиле: Припарковать автомобиль можно на платной городской парковке (40 рублей в час) на Старокалужском шоссе или в Научном проезде. Далее необходимо пройти к входу ЦРБК со стороны ул. Профсоюзная.

Регистрация

Рекомендуемые события

Организуете события? Обратите внимание на TimePad!

Профессиональная билетная система, статистика продаж 24/7, выгрузка списков участников, встроенные инструменты продвижения, личный кабинет для самостоятельного управления и еще много чего интересного.

Узнать больше